The term application mobile DualMedia is often used to describe a mobile app that can handle more than one type of media at the same time. In simple words, it is a mobile application that mixes different content like videos, audio, images, and sometimes text in one place. When people search this keyword, they are usually trying to understand if it is a real app, a system, or just a concept used in app development.

How Application Mobile DualMedia Works
Basic working system behind DualMedia apps
The working of an application mobile DualMedia is based on three main parts: the front end, back end, and database. The front end is what users see on their mobile screen. The back end handles all processing, such as loading videos or saving user data. The database stores everything like media files, user settings, and app content.
This structure helps the app run smoothly even when handling large media files. It also allows developers to update features without affecting the user experience.
Media handling and processing system
When a user uploads or plays media inside a DualMedia app, the system first compresses and processes the file. This is important because mobile devices have limited storage and speed. The app makes sure videos, audio, and images load quickly without losing quality.
In many modern systems, cloud storage is also used. This means the media is not fully stored on the phone but on online servers, which makes the app lighter and faster.
